Using Tabula, OCR or whatever method you can, parse precinct-level results for the following counties. Original sources are in individual county folders in the sources-or repository.

The goal is to create a single CSV file for each county, with the following headers:

county, precinct, office, district, party, candidate, votes

Here's an example of a finished CSV file.

If the county file also provides a breakdown of votes by method, include that using the following headers, where applicable:

early_voting, election_day, provisional, mail

If there are other possible vote types, include them, using a lowercase version of the vote type with underscores instead of spaces for the column name.

Include the following offices:

  • Registered Voters (if available)
  • Ballots Cast (if available)
  • U.S. House
  • Governor
  • State Senator
  • State Representative

If a county provides precinct results for Write-in candidates, they should be grouped in a single row for each precinct and office with a candidate value of Write-ins.

If a county provides Under Votes or Over Votes, those should be recorded in the same way, with a single row per precinct and office with Over Votes and Under Votes as the candidate values.
